Steps Recommended Ascertaining the Success of ERP
Implementation in your Organization
2
The implementation of the ERP in an organization
is a massive step towards achieving the
organizational objectives with a systematic and
careful approach. It is a major change that
ensures better success rate by involving various
components of business and integrating them with
the help of software.   These business components
include human resource management, sales, and
marketing management, production management,
logistics, payroll, accounting, management
control and many more.   Enterprise Resource
planning helps all the organization across the
globe irrespective of their size and line of
business. It creates a global foundation and
provides excellent outputs with increased
productivity and reduced expenses.   If you want
to implement Oracle ERP cloud in your business,
then you need to consider about the several
factors to ascertain that ERP implementation in
your organization is successful and your business
is benefited from it immensely.

1. Setting of Objectives Before you start, it is
imperative to identify your problem areas. Ask
yourself questions to find the real goal of ERP
implementation. It needs to be done keeping
future endeavours also in mind rather than
thinking about current projects only. Now the
important question is why ERP implementation in
your organization? How good is it for your
business and its operations? And what strategies
need to be built for the successful
implementation of ERP. ERP implementation is
crucial for any organization that wants to grow.
ERP implementation offers better visibility and
communication between different business
processes and operations. It also ensures that
the information is centralized for any respective
department of the business to access. Various
modules and their operations are managed over a
unique database system. However, it is also
crucial to think about the software tools that
are already in place and that migration to ERP
might need strategizing and budgeting. In fact,
time management and cost-effectiveness is the key
to the success of implementation if every
critical phase is handled by subsequent and
well-planned steps. So, before you plan to
implement ERP in your system, do a
self-assessment and come up with correct answers
to ensure that this is the right decision for
your business.
4
2. Anticipating Risks There are innumerable
risks involved in the implementation of ERP.
Whether overhead costs or delivery delays,
failure in infrastructure or vendor issues, it is
critical to be prepared for these risks in
advance. The management should be able to
anticipate the major risks involved in the
process. That is the reason it is important to
define the objectives of the ERP
implementation. It is equally important to train
the staff for the upcoming changes as ERP
implementation is extremely influential and
everyone should contribute towards achieving the
favorable results.

3. Selecting the Suitable ERP System The need
for ERP varies from one industry to another in
terms of performance. It is essential to look for
an ERP package that is built as per your industry
standards. For example, if you go for Oracle ERP
Cloud, it offers an extensive array of
applications that enable the management to get
improved performance with better decision making
and in reduced expenses. Similarly, many ERP
providers including Sage, SAP, Microsoft
Dynamics, etc. render their clients with
segmented ERP solutions. Some of them even design
ERP specific to business sectors and position
them accordingly. The ERP is packaged to
minimize the cost of ERP development and
deployment. And the features provided in every
package fulfill the requirements of all the
SMEs. The standard features of every package
offered by the ERP providers make sure that the
commercial aspect of your business is managed
well. It also controls your logistics, handles
the administrative and financial part, monitors
the production, manages accounts, etc.
6
4. Finding the Suitable ERP Providers You need a
vendor that understands your business needs and
processes and offers you a comprehensive solution
for your system. It is best to establish
specification so that you are clear about what
kind of planning and provisioning is
required. Ascertain that your provider has an
excellent reputation in the market and is known
for timely deliveries. Ensure that the business
suite offered by your provider consists of a
portfolio of industry-focused solutions,
integrated business processes, and rapid value
solutions

5. Defining the Scope of ERP All the businesses
offer some unique products and services and run
on specific rules. Likewise, every business faces
problems while growing. With the boost in the
growth of any company, the various metrics such
as sales, procurement, etc. become difficult to
manage. Hence, ERP implementation comes into
account and help in maintaining data
enterprise-wide, reducing the manual
efforts. Similarly, irrespective of the size of
business, its workflow plays a vital role. ERP
improves the workflow of any business. It mainly
covers all the aspects of your business and
fulfills every business demand. ERP also ensures
that the higher levels of security are
implemented in your system, and all the business
operations run smoothly. It makes the data
centralized, and only authorized employees can
access this data. Therefore, keeping in mind the
core business requirements and financial
investments, the scope of ERP is defined for the
smooth and obstacle-free ERP implementation.
8
6. Evaluating the Current System to come up with
Ideal Project Plan It is one of the most crucial
steps to ensure the successful implementation of
ERP in your system. As per some reports, numerous
firms customize their ERP software to lower
degrees of the considered utilization. The
management of the organization is required to
invest time and energy in evaluating the options
available for optimal utilization of ERP.
Because, otherwise the complexities may increase,
if the evaluation is not done properly
beforehand, leading to the failure of ERP
implementation. Evaluating your system is a
stepping stone to understand the present needs
and future projections. It is crucial to
differentiate the customization and ERP
configuration before the implementation starts.
ERP needs to be flexible to accommodate the
requirements going to arise in future.

7. Transferring the Knowledge Once you decide to
go for ERP implementation, it is essential to
designate some employees that will provide
assistance during the implementation process.
These people should have knowledge of companys
history and culture as these are the
representatives of their respective departments
and introduce the ERP service provider with
various systems along with internal
users. Usually, business owner, chief financial
officer, chief technical officers and other
decision makers are included in stake-holders
along with several other representatives.
Additionally, your provider also renders your
team with required assistance and pieces of
training needed for the implementation process.
10
8. Selecting Implementation Phases ERP
implementation is different for every
organization. Choosing the modules that your
business requires is a difficult task. This is
when mapping of your business processes comes
into play. It is a crucial step to know that what
are the processes in place and what is their
importance. For a successful ERP implementation,
it is essential to have the workflow ready and
make changes or customize according to these
business workflows. It is suggested that the
implementation project should be divided into
independent phases. You can either select
complete service approach or guided approach,
depending upon your organization's size and
business requirement.
11
9. Creating Achievable Schedules for Timely
Delivery If the delivery of the ERP
implementation is not timely, even with one year
delay, it will not be called a success
irrespective of the quality of the project and
cost savings. Most of ERP implementations take
longer than the expected time of
delivery. Hence, it becomes necessary to
schedule the primary processes deliveries to be
achieved on the timely basis. Make these flexible
to accommodate final adjustments. This can happen
when you define the project in independent phases
and give them the estimated time limit to finish.

10. Migrating to ERP Once you have established
which ERP solution you need, then the major and
the most critical step is data migration. It
should be a trouble-free transition for the
future utilization of ERP. ERP implementation
can be a tremendous change for the company that
has not used this software before. It is crucial
to determine that which data to be migrated as
the complete shifting of data may be a burdensome
process. Hence, it is recommended that only
critical data should be transferred to the
software and precautions should be taken to
ascertain that the data is retrieved and can be
accessed whenever required.

11. Customizing ERP is developed as per the
requirement of your business and its respective
industry. The significant amount of thought and
research goes into this process. Since ERP
implementation includes an enormous investment of
capital, large pool of resources, lot of time and
efforts, the company should be able to manage the
scheduled maintenance of the ERP software. At
the time of pilot testing also, the management
should evaluate the understanding of the utility
of the system rather than the desired utility of
the organization. It is critical to keep an eye
on the system to be adopted by the management
from the onset. So if you want the successful
implementation of ERP with necessary
customizations, it is critical to follow the best
practices. If ERP is fitted the way it was
bought, this will do no good to your business.
You must un-follow the old methods of ERP
implementation and get the customization done as
per your business processes and operations in the
company. That is why it is very important to
understand your system, your business
requirement, the software and the modifications
that need to be made, prior to the customization.
14
12. Changing the Management While employees of
any organization are habitual of specific routine
they follow for performing their activities
through already defined processes, any changes in
the system are not welcomed easily. However, with
the implementation of ERP, change management
becomes necessary. ERP implementation has a
significant impact on the working environment of
any company. It is responsible for all the
modification in working styles and affects all
the processes and ongoing operations in the
organization. It is the responsibility of the
management to prepare their staff for the changes
by giving them training and making them aware of
the positive impacts and efficiency of the
software.
15
13. Transferring the Knowledge Management should
make sure that the vendor renders the in-house IT
team with all the technical know-how and
detailing of the project. Proper technical
training and effective transfer of knowledge are
considered critical for the success of the
project. For operations to be smooth and
simplified, the IT support staff should be
well-trained. If the software utilization is not
optimal, then the output of ERP implementation
will not be effective.
16
14. Going Live It is only after go-live that the
actual operational obstructions come in picture.
If there are gaps between evaluation, processes
and implementation and the system is not flexible
enough to handle them, it may backfire. At this
phase, the system needs to be improvised, and at
the same time, the management should ensure that
the primary objective of the implementation
should not be diluted. During go-live period,
accurate data migration and proper hardware
synchronization are evaluated.

  • 15. System Testing
  • Testing is another crucial step that ensures that
    product is ready. Though it is a hectic task but
    it confirms that all the technical and functional
    aspects of the system are positive.
  • Below are the checklist points that are evaluated
    during testing
  •  
  • Business reports
  • Access rights for individual users
  • Both static as well as dynamic data
  • Auto backup procedures
  • User acceptance
  • Accounting reports

16. Maintaining and Supporting Once the ERP is
live, it needs maintenance and support for the
maximum output. If the implementation is
successful, it does not ensure the optimal future
utilization.   It is crucial to update the system
on timely basis along with periodical maintenance
and ongoing support. This will ensure the smooth
and trouble-free functioning of the ERP solution
to give you better ROI for your business.
